Illinois residents get free basic admission on specific 'Illinois Resident Days' clustered throughout the year, or can visit any other day with a $10 suggested household donation. Free-day admission excludes the Judy Istock Butterfly Haven. Reserve online or in person; groups of 10+ cannot use free-day pricing and must book separate discounted group rates. | What's included | Free basic admission covers general exhibits; the Judy Istock Butterfly Haven is excluded and can be added for $5/person. |
| Regular adult price | Standard adult admission is $15 for Illinois residents, $17 for out-of-state visitors. |
